Buying Guide: Key Purchase Considerations

  • Pressure range: Match the sensor to your gauge’s display range (e.g., 0-30 PSI, 0-100 PSI, or 0-140 PSI). Using a sensor outside your gauge’s range may reduce accuracy or readability.
  • Thread compatibility: Most sending units use 1/8-27 NPT threads. Confirm thread compatibility with your fuel rail or manifold to ensure a proper seal and fit.
  • Gauge compatibility: Some sensors are designed for specific brands or series (for example GlowShift 7 Color Series). If you mix brands, verify compatibility to avoid performance issues.
  • Material and durability: Stainless steel bodies (like AUTEX) offer corrosion resistance and longevity in harsh engine environments. Consider this for vehicles exposed to fuel or moisture.
  • Voltage and signal type: Some sensors provide 0.5V–4.5V outputs; ensure your gauge accepts the same signal type and voltage range to avoid misreadings.
  • Installation simplicity: Kits with included sensors and mounting hardware simplify installation, especially for DIYers. Check if wiring harnesses and seals are included.
  • Warranty and compatibility notes: Review model-specific notes about compatibility with your gauge model and the necessity of using compatible sending units for accurate readings.

Tips For A Smooth Installation

  • Disconnect the battery before starting any electrical work to avoid shorts.
  • Use appropriate thread sealant or Teflon tape rated for fuel to prevent leaks, but avoid excess that could contaminate the sensor.
  • Test readings after installation with the engine off and on to confirm wiring and gauge responsiveness.
  • Keep sensors away from high heat sources where feasible to extend life.

Frequently Asked Questions

  1. What is a fuel pressure sending unit? – It is the electronic sensor that communicates fuel pressure readings to the gauge in your dashboard or gauge cluster.
  2. Do I need a specific PSI range for my gauge? – Yes. Choose a sending unit that matches the gauge’s rated range to ensure accurate readings.
  3. Can I mix brands of sending units and gauges? – It’s possible but verify compatibility. Some brands are designed for specific series, and mismatches can affect accuracy.
  4. Is 1/8-27 NPT standard for sending units? – It is a common standard for many automotive gauges, but always confirm thread size before purchasing.
  5. Should I choose metal-bodied sensors? – Metal bodies (like stainless steel) tend to be more durable in harsh environments and fuel exposure.
  6. Do these sensors affect fuel economy? – The sending unit itself does not influence fuel economy; it only reports pressure readings to the gauge.
